A solid metal sphere of volume 1.13 m 3 is lowered to a depth in the ocean where the water pressure is equal to 1.48 × 107 N/m 2 . The bulk modulus of the metal from which the sphere is made is 9.6 × 109 N/m 2 .
Given: The atmospheric pressure is 101300 Pa.
What is the change in the volume of the sphere?
